Tagline

omlx
LLM inference server with continuous batching and SSD caching for Apple Silicon
SiliconScope
Sudoless Apple Silicon system monitor with ANE/Media Engine/memory-bandwidth tracking

When NOT to use omlx

  • If your development infrastructure relies on non-Apple Silicon hardware, omlx's specific optimizations will not be as beneficial.
  • Teams that require cross-platform compatibility or run servers predominantly on non-macOS operating systems should consider alternatives with broader support.
  • For environments where direct control through the menu bar is not practical or desired.

When NOT to use SiliconScope

  • If your development environment is not centered around macOS or other Apple Silicon-based systems, as this tool lacks cross-platform compatibility
  • For general-purpose benchmarking that does not involve Apple-specific subsystems like ANE and the Media Engine, as its focus limits broader hardware analysis
